Exploring Garage Sale Shopping Options

London’s diverse neighbourhoods each offer unique garage sale experiences throughout the year. Residential areas like Hampstead, Richmond, and Dulwich frequently host weekend sales, particularly during spring and summer months when homeowners engage in seasonal decluttering. Many sales are advertised through local Facebook groups, community notice boards, and neighbourhood apps like Nextdoor.

Car boot sales, which operate similarly to garage sales, take place at designated locations across London every weekend. Popular venues include Wimbledon Stadium, Battersea Boot Sale, and Crystal Palace. These organised events bring together dozens of sellers in one location, making it easier to browse multiple collections efficiently.

Estate sales represent another valuable option, typically occurring when families need to clear entire households. These sales often feature higher-quality items, antiques, and complete furniture sets at competitive prices.

Finding Hidden Gems: Where to Discover Bargain Goods

Successful garage sale shopping requires strategy and timing. Early morning visits typically yield the best selection, as serious collectors and resellers often arrive when sales open. However, late afternoon visits can result in better negotiations, as sellers prefer to clear remaining items rather than pack them away.

Research proves invaluable for finding quality sales. Online platforms like Gumtree, local Facebook marketplace groups, and community websites often list upcoming sales with brief descriptions of available items. Some sellers provide photographs or highlight specific categories, helping buyers plan efficient routes.

Affluent neighbourhoods often yield higher-quality items, including designer clothing, quality furniture, and premium electronics. Areas around Kensington, Chelsea, and Hampstead frequently feature sales with luxury goods at fraction of retail prices.

Seasonal timing affects both availability and pricing. Spring cleaning sales typically offer household items and gardening supplies, while autumn sales often feature children’s clothing, school supplies, and winter equipment.

Maximising Your Garage Sale Experience

Preparation enhances garage sale success significantly. Bringing cash in small denominations facilitates smooth transactions, as most sellers cannot process card payments. A reusable shopping bag or trolley helps transport purchases, while measuring tape ensures furniture fits intended spaces.

Inspection skills prove crucial for making wise purchases. Testing electronic items, checking clothing for stains or damage, and examining furniture stability prevents disappointing discoveries later. Most garage sale purchases are final, making careful evaluation essential.

Negotiation forms part of garage sale culture, but respectful haggling works better than aggressive bargaining. Sellers appreciate polite offers and often reduce prices for multiple item purchases or end-of-day sales.
